1. Executive summary
[Three to five sentences: where the business is today, the headline growth goal, the few bets you are backing to get there, and what you are asking the board to approve.]
2. Current state
- Where revenue comes from today: [Lines of business, segments, geographies and their share.]
- Recent trajectory: [Growth rate, margin trend, churn or retention over the last 1–2 years.]
- Position vs the market: [Share, key competitors, and the moat or advantage you rely on.]
- Constraints: [Capacity, capital, or capability limits that bound what is possible this period.]
3. Growth goals
| Company-level goal | Baseline (today) | Target (end of horizon) |
|---|---|---|
| [e.g., Annual recurring revenue] | [Current] | [Target] |
| [e.g., Net revenue retention] | [Current] | [Target] |
| [e.g., Gross margin] | [Current] | [Target] |
| [e.g., New-logo customers] | [Current] | [Target] |
4. Opportunity analysis
[Assess where growth could come from across the four levers and the Ansoff quadrants. Note the size of each prize and how confident you are in it.]
- Acquisition: [New channels, segments, geographies, or positioning + estimated prize.]
- Retention: [Churn drivers and the upside from fixing them + estimated prize.]
- Monetisation: [Pricing, packaging, discounting opportunities + estimated prize.]
- Expansion: [Upsell, cross-sell, adjacencies + estimated prize.]
- Ansoff read: [Which quadrants the candidate moves fall into and whether the risk mix is balanced.]

8. Metrics and review
- Headline metrics: [The 2–3 numbers the whole plan is judged on.]
- Leading indicators: [Early signals that show an initiative is working before the headline moves.]
- Review rhythm: [e.g., monthly initiative review; quarterly board re-forecast.]
- Decision rule: [How and when an initiative is scaled, re-scoped, or stopped.]
